Reminders on Effective Directing

There’s a great deal of pleasure and satisfaction in working on a well-run TV production. But a lot depends on how effectively the director organizes and handles his team. Let’s try to summarize typical factors that encourage effective teamwork.

• Plan your show, Even a basic outline aids coordination.

• Get very familiar with your script beforehand, so that it becomes a reference point, not a crutch.

• Have firm ideas. Don’t begin a rehearsal with vague hopes, or an expectation that it will be ‘all right on the night’. Don’t rely on multi-takes during videotaping, in a hope that eventual editing will cobble together a worthwhile production.
